The scaffolding is now up, and work has begun on a nearly $2 million interior renovation project at the Church of the Assumption of the Blessed Virgin Mary in Morris. So, according to Fundraising Chair Carla Riley, they are “ready to rock and roll.” The last time a full interior renovation was done at the Catholic church was in 1993, according to Brian Giese, Chair of the church’s Renovation Committee.
